Getting There

  • Bus

    From Brockton, head to the Brockton Area Transit (BAT) Terminal located at 10 Thorndike Street. Take the BAT Route 1 towards Boston. This bus will take you directly to the Ashmont Station. From Ashmont, transfer to the Red Line subway towards Alewife. Ride until you reach the Park Street Station. Then, transfer to the Green Line (C or D train) and take it to Government Center. Once you arrive at Government Center, exit the station and walk towards 1 S Market St, which is about a 5-minute walk from the station.

  • Train

    Make your way to the Brockton MBTA Commuter Rail Station located at 70 Main St. Board the train on the Middleborough/Lakeville Line towards South Station in Boston. After approximately 40 minutes, you will arrive at South Station. From South Station, exit and walk to the nearby Downtown Crossing T Station. Take the Orange Line subway towards North Station. At Haymarket Station, transfer to the Green Line (C or D train) and head towards Government Center. Exit at Government Center, and walk 5 minutes to reach 1 S Market St.

  • Walking

    If you find yourself near downtown Brockton, you can walk to the BAT Terminal at 10 Thorndike Street and follow the bus route outlined above. Alternatively, if you're already in the Government Center area of Boston, simply locate Faneuil Hall Cheers at 1 S Market St, which is within walking distance of popular sites like Boston City Hall and the Boston Common.

Discover more about Faneuil Hall Cheers

Faneuil Hall Cheers is not just a bar; it's a quintessential Boston experience. Nestled in the bustling heart of the city, this popular gathering spot attracts tourists and locals alike with its lively ambiance and diverse menu. The restaurant offers a range of American classics, from juicy burgers to fresh salads, all expertly crafted to satisfy your cravings. Its extensive drink selection, featuring local craft beers and signature cocktails, ensures that there's something for everyone to enjoy. As you step inside, you'll be greeted by a warm and inviting atmosphere that embodies the spirit of Boston. The decor is a mix of modern and traditional, with large screens displaying sports games, making it a perfect place to unwind after a day of sightseeing. The friendly staff are always ready to offer recommendations and ensure you have a memorable dining experience. Located in close proximity to other historical sites, Faneuil Hall Cheers is an ideal pit stop for tourists. Whether you're looking to grab a quick bite or settle in for a long evening with friends, this grill provides a perfect blend of quality food and lively entertainment. With its convenient location and vibrant atmosphere, Faneuil Hall Cheers is a must-visit destination for anyone exploring Boston.
